Common Issues and Errors Related to eaproc.dll
DLL files, despite their significant role in system functionality, can sometimes trigger system error messages. The subsequent list features some the most common DLL error messages that users may encounter.
- Eaproc.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This error typically signifies that the DLL file may be incompatible with your version of Windows, or it's corrupted. It can also occur if you're trying to run a DLL file meant for a different system architecture (for instance, a 64-bit DLL on a 32-bit system).
- Eaproc.dll Access Violation: The error signifies that an operation attempted to access a protected portion of memory associated with the eaproc.dll. This could happen due to improper coding, software incompatibilities, or memory-related issues.
- The file eaproc.dll is missing: The error indicates that the DLL file, essential for the proper function of an application or the system itself, is not located in its expected directory.
- Cannot register eaproc.dll: This error is indicative of the system's inability to correctly register the DLL file. This might occur due to issues with the Windows Registry or because the DLL file itself is corrupt or improperly installed.
- This application failed to start because eaproc.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error message is a sign that a DLL file that the application relies on is not present in the system. Reinstalling the application may install the missing DLL file and fix the problem.
